NIH Disclosures Guidance

As a reminder, NIH policy now requires applicants and awardees to disclose “all resources made available to a researcher in support of and/or related to all of their research endeavors, regardless of whether or not they have monetary value and regardless of whether they are based at the institution the researcher identifies for the current grant.”  Further details on what needs to be disclosed can be found on Notice NOT-OD-19-114.

If you are not sure whether a particular activity should be reported in the biosketch, other support, or annual project reports, check out  NIH Disclosures Table. This table provides a list of various activities and when they need to be disclosed.

 

ORA Notice: CRIOC (Clinical Research Informatics Oversight Committee) Approval

ORA has stablished a process for actively managing requests to share health data with third parties. Regardless of whether or not human subjects are involved in research project, Principal Investigators (PIs) are required to answer the following questions. We are asking these questions manually until SoonerTrack II is up and running with the questions as part of the request form.

Please note that if OU Health patient data is being used, we cannot proceed with posting the Notice of Award (NOA) until the CRIOC approval is received.

  • Are you sharing any data that contains Protected Health Information (PHI), Personally Identifiable Information (PII), Limited Data Set (LDS), De-Identified, or Other?
    • If no, no further information necessary.
    • If yes, answer the following:
  • What type of data (please state PHI, PII, LDS, De-Identified, or Other; may be a combination)?
  • Does the data being shared come from OU Health patient data?
  • With respect to the data being shared, is OUHSC the Provider, Recipient, or Mutual?
  • Finally, please provide a description of the data being shared

The Cystic Fibrosis Foundation (CFF): Biological Basis for CF-Related Diabetes Program

Description: The intent of this request for applications is to solicit and fund projects that will improve our understanding of the biological basis for the development and progression of cystic fibrosis-related diabetes as well as to identify potential novel therapeutic strategies to manage and treat the disease. 

Application deadline: August 2, 2022

2022 Michelson Prizes: Next Generation Grants

Description: Next Generation Grants are $150,000 research grants given annually to support promising researchers who are applying disruptive concepts and inventive processes to advance human immunology, vaccine discovery, and immunotherapy research for major global diseases. The committee will be looking for research aimed at tackling the current roadblocks that exist in human vaccine development and expanding our limited understanding of key immune processes that are fundamental to successful vaccine and immunotherapy development. The Michelson Prizes are awarding research that is highly innovative and impactful, with the potential to be applied across many diseases.

The Vilcek Foundation 2023 Vilcek Prizes for Creative Promise in Biomedical Science

Description: The Vilcek Foundation will award three Creative Promise Prizes of $50,000 each to young, immigrant biomedical scientists who demonstrate outstanding early achievement. Applicants should have been born outside of the United States and be 38 years of age or younger, but limited exceptions to the age requirement will be granted to those who have taken time off for caregiving, medical, military, or parental leave. Three winners will each receive a $50,000 unrestricted cash prize and be honored at an awards ceremony in New York City in April 2023.
